Hi, this bug should hopefully be fixed in Raring Ringtail. I am
uploading 0.4.13 and preparing it to be merged. As Tobias Doerffel
mentioned this is a packaging problem. Lmms doesn't need to depend on
Wine. Lmms needs to include lmms-vst.install file. This way VST

I've had the same problem, it's a simple fix. Edit the debian control
file and replace:
wine1.2 [i386 amd64]
with:
wine1.2 [i386 amd64] | wine1.3 [i386 amd64]
and then:
wine1.2-dev [i386 amd64]
with
wine1.2-dev [i386 amd64] | wine1.3-dev [i386 amd64]
